PuruHi Puru,
Go to Liquidity Management > view bank statements > Filter with your new bank
You will observe that a bank statement with ID # 0 got created and the closing balance is same amount what you have migrated.
Now you select new bank statement the ID will be 1 and the last bank statement 0 closing balance will become the opening bank balance in bank statement # 1.
Migration of balances for bank accounts enables you to migrate the current balances of your bank accounts. During migration system automatically creates an offsetting entry so that the document balance results in zero ( this entry is only for migration posting only )
Your expectation of again posting manual journal is not incorrect and is not required here.
Your migration of bank opening balance amount is successful and you can use this bank account for your postings going forward.

AlexYou are right !!
The problem is inside the report generated by Oracle Reports
The XML code, which I retrieve running the report request is the following:
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="&Encoding"?>
- <!-- Generated by Oracle Reports version 6.0.8.20.2
-->
- <MODULE1>
- <LIST_G_MANAGER_NO>
- <G_MANAGER_NO>
<MANAGER_NO>1000</MANAGER_NO>
<MANAGER_NAME>Anil Passi</MANAGER_NAME>
</G_MANAGER_NO>
- <G_MANAGER_NO>
<MANAGER_NO>1001</MANAGER_NO>
<MANAGER_NAME>Martin</MANAGER_NAME>
</G_MANAGER_NO>
</LIST_G_MANAGER_NO>
</MODULE1>
and the problem is the "&" !!!
So, inside Oracle Reports, when I try to generate the XML code from a preexisting report, the encoding variable is not set.
Now, I'm trying to understand how to set it, but I didn't find nothing....
Somebody knows where can I find a Report's configuration file in order to set this "encoding" ?
